Description
This four language dictionary contains terms covering the following fields and subfields: agglomeration of ore, alloy composition, analytical control of pig iron, behaviour of steels, blast furnace process, composition of inclusions, grain boundary, hardening behaviour of steels, heat conduction, high-chromium steels, homogeneity, hot forgeability, hydrogen content, influence of atmosphere, injection of coal, interstitial free steel, effect of corrosion, high-speed tool steels, internal crack, low-carbon steels, mild steel strip, nitrided steel, manganese steel, oxygen steel, pickling of steels etc. A useful tool to aid translators and teachers in the field of siderurgy as well as professionals and students.
